Summary for the sync: log compaction on Brineflow partition 7 stops advancing once a segment rolls over mid-compaction, leaving tombstones uncollected and disk climbing about 3% per hour.

Repro steps:
1. Produce 500k keyed messages to topic orders-merge.
2. Force a segment roll with a small segment size.
3. Trigger compaction and watch the cleaner offset freeze.

Expected: cleaner resumes on the new segment. Actual: it idles indefinitely. To pull cleaner metrics from the staging broker, authenticate with the token below.

login token, yajeg-fawif: eyJhbGciOiJIUzI1NiIsInR5cCI6IkpXVCJ9.eyJzdWIiOiIEdPQYnZXaZIn0.HSRTnYZBx0Qc

Quick heads-up on Pinwheel UI versioning: we cut a minor release every sprint, and anything touching component props needs a changeset file in the PR. No changeset, no merge — the bot will nag you. Majors are rare and go through the design council first. The full policy, with examples of what counts as breaking, lives on the internal page below.

wiki page, bahip-yahip: https://grafana.qirvanlabs.corp/browse/display/projects/cc3a1b9dbfc9

# Glyphcache — Environments

Glyphcache vendors third-party fonts for the Lanternkit plugin ecosystem. Plugin authors should target the sandbox environment, which mirrors production licensing rules but serves watermarked font files. Production access requires a completed license attestation per font family. Never bundle fonts directly in your plugin; request them through the vendoring API so audits stay accurate. The sandbox environment runs with the configuration shown below.

config for tagaf-bawif:
[norok]
host = norok.ordinworks.local
user = norok_svc
database = norok_prod